Housing Management Support Worker - Empowering Women, Creating Change

Location: York

Salary: £27,575 per year

Full-Time | 37 hours per week | 5 out of 7 days on a rota

Driver's licence and access to a vehicle required

Do you believe safe housing can change lives?

We're looking for a compassionate and proactive Housing Management Support Worker to join our dedicated team in York. You'll play a key role in supporting women who are overcoming significant challenges - including domestic abuse, homelessness, addiction, and exploitation - to move forward with strength and independence.

About The Role

You'll be responsible for providing safe, supportive accommodation where women feel respected, empowered, and ready to build brighter futures. From managing tenancy-related tasks to providing emotional and practical support, this is a hands-on role where no two days are the same - and every day makes a difference.

Key Responsibilities

  • Carry out regular checks to ensure properties are safe, clean, and welcoming.
  • Report and follow up on repairs, ensuring health and safety standards are met.
  • Support residents with housing benefit claims, budgeting, and rent management.
  • Develop support plans and risk assessments tailored to individual needs and goals.
  • Respond to safeguarding concerns, incidents, and tenancy issues with professionalism and care.
  • Work closely with partner agencies in housing, health, substance use, criminal justice, and domestic abuse services.
  • Maintain accurate records using our digital case management system.

What We're Looking For

  • Experience supporting vulnerable women or those facing complex life challenges.
  • A solid understanding of safeguarding adults and children.
  • Strong communication, organisational, and problem-solving skills.
  • Confident using IT systems and managing your own caseload.
  • Able to work effectively both independently and as part of a trauma-informed team.
  • A full UK driving licence, access to a vehicle, and appropriate insurance.

Desirable (but Not Essential)

  • Experience using housing or tenancy management software.
  • Knowledge of housing benefit processes and tenancy sustainment.
  • Experience working in a multi-agency setting.
